OPTIMAL CONTROL PROBLEM FOR THE CONVEYOR TYPE FLOW LINE

Abstract. A method is developed for optimal control of parameters of the conveyor-type flow line. The model of the conveyor line is represented by the partial differential equation, which allows taking into account the distribution of products along the technological route as a function of time. Various variants of stepped speed control of the conveyor belt are investigated. The features of step control are described. The divergence of the rate of output by the flow line from the given demand for different parameters of step control is determined .
